Output 43a94e1e49523359901f0759fe771cb57697689c90ab53a3c5c008073204638e:21

value
67702946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54efbc6a46a4db1c6ebe07ed0d7ff9f36a218193 OP_EQUAL
address
MFeGBh9Y7LCJfWx9ivrAegR4mMPpYECQjS
transaction
43a94e1e49523359901f0759fe771cb57697689c90ab53a3c5c008073204638e
spent
true